Cumming is a city in Forsyth County, Georgia, United States, and the sole incorporated area in the county. It is an exurban city, and part of the Atlanta metropolitan area. Its population was 5,430 at the 2010 census,[6] up from 4,200 in 2000. Surrounding unincorporated areas with a Cumming mailing address have a population of approximately 100,000. Cumming is the county seat of Forsyth County.[7]
The area now called Cumming is located west of the historic location of Vann’s Ferry between Forsyth County and Hall County.

It is very important to act quickly when dealing with home water damage. Mold and mildew can begin growing in just 24 hr if the water is left standing. To dry the affected location, take as much out of the area, consisting of furniture, and place fans on the damp floor covering and walls.
Once whatever has been eliminated from the enclosure and fans have been activated to start the drying process, we suggest performing an examination of your home to verify if there are concealed areas they might need water damage repair work. Check under floorboards and the padding underneath carpet to see if water has penetrated these spaces.
As soon as everything is dry, search for locations of water damage in your house where mold may have begun growing. If mold is found, be careful. Some mold can be hazardous and damaging to human beings. If it is a small mold concern, you might have the ability to thoroughly look after it yourself.
If you observe water damage to walls, carpet, wood, or other porous products in your house, you will be needed to eliminate and replace them. If you see carpet or wood that will not need extensive water damage repair work, you may be able to save certain locations by drying them out As Soon As Possible.
